/linux-6.3-rc2/drivers/crypto/caam/ |
A D | caamhash.c | 278 digestsize, ctx->ctx_len); in axcbc_set_sh_desc() 301 digestsize, ctx->ctx_len); in axcbc_set_sh_desc() 330 digestsize, ctx->ctx_len); in acmac_set_sh_desc() 350 digestsize, ctx->ctx_len); in acmac_set_sh_desc() 362 u32 digestsize) in hash_digest_key() argument 412 digestsize, 1); in hash_digest_key() 416 *keylen = digestsize; in hash_digest_key() 672 digestsize, 1); in ahash_done_switch() 1191 digestsize, DMA_FROM_DEVICE); in ahash_final_no_ctx() 1730 .digestsize = AES_BLOCK_SIZE, [all …]
|
A D | caamhash_desc.c | 29 int digestsize, int ctx_len, bool import_ctx, int era) in cnstr_shdsc_ahash() argument 73 append_seq_store(desc, digestsize, LDST_CLASS_2_CCB | in cnstr_shdsc_ahash() 88 int digestsize, int ctx_len) in cnstr_shdsc_sk_hash() argument 134 append_seq_store(desc, digestsize, LDST_CLASS_1_CCB | in cnstr_shdsc_sk_hash()
|
A D | caamhash_desc.h | 25 int digestsize, int ctx_len, bool import_ctx, int era); 28 int digestsize, int ctx_len);
|
/linux-6.3-rc2/drivers/crypto/allwinner/sun8i-ss/ |
A D | sun8i-ss-hash.c | 65 int digestsize, i; in sun8i_ss_hmac_setkey() local 70 digestsize = algt->alg.hash.halg.digestsize; in sun8i_ss_hmac_setkey() 76 tfmctx->keylen = digestsize; in sun8i_ss_hmac_setkey() 493 int nr_sgs, err, digestsize; in sun8i_ss_hash_run() local 510 digestsize = algt->alg.hash.halg.digestsize; in sun8i_ss_hash_run() 511 if (digestsize == SHA224_DIGEST_SIZE) in sun8i_ss_hash_run() 512 digestsize = SHA256_DIGEST_SIZE; in sun8i_ss_hash_run() 624 memcpy(bf, result, digestsize); in sun8i_ss_hash_run() 625 j = digestsize / 4; in sun8i_ss_hash_run() 627 byte_count = digestsize + bs; in sun8i_ss_hash_run() [all …]
|
/linux-6.3-rc2/drivers/crypto/qce/ |
A D | sha.c | 56 memcpy(rctx->digest, result->auth_iv, digestsize); in qce_ahash_done() 285 tmpl->alg.ahash.halg.digestsize); in qce_ahash_final() 322 tmpl->alg.ahash.halg.digestsize); in qce_ahash_digest() 351 if (digestsize == SHA1_DIGEST_SIZE) in qce_ahash_hmac_setkey() 353 else if (digestsize == SHA256_DIGEST_SIZE) in qce_ahash_hmac_setkey() 407 unsigned int digestsize; member 418 .digestsize = SHA1_DIGEST_SIZE, 427 .digestsize = SHA256_DIGEST_SIZE, 436 .digestsize = SHA1_DIGEST_SIZE, 445 .digestsize = SHA256_DIGEST_SIZE, [all …]
|
/linux-6.3-rc2/arch/x86/crypto/ |
A D | sha256_ssse3_glue.c | 102 .digestsize = SHA256_DIGEST_SIZE, 116 .digestsize = SHA224_DIGEST_SIZE, 167 .digestsize = SHA256_DIGEST_SIZE, 181 .digestsize = SHA224_DIGEST_SIZE, 243 .digestsize = SHA256_DIGEST_SIZE, 257 .digestsize = SHA224_DIGEST_SIZE, 318 .digestsize = SHA256_DIGEST_SIZE, 332 .digestsize = SHA224_DIGEST_SIZE,
|
A D | sha512_ssse3_glue.c | 101 .digestsize = SHA512_DIGEST_SIZE, 115 .digestsize = SHA384_DIGEST_SIZE, 177 .digestsize = SHA512_DIGEST_SIZE, 191 .digestsize = SHA384_DIGEST_SIZE, 243 .digestsize = SHA512_DIGEST_SIZE, 257 .digestsize = SHA384_DIGEST_SIZE,
|
A D | sha1_ssse3_glue.c | 88 .digestsize = SHA1_DIGEST_SIZE, 137 .digestsize = SHA1_DIGEST_SIZE, 219 .digestsize = SHA1_DIGEST_SIZE, 269 .digestsize = SHA1_DIGEST_SIZE,
|
/linux-6.3-rc2/drivers/crypto/bcm/ |
A D | cipher.c | 685 unsigned int digestsize; in handle_ahash_req() local 778 digestsize = spu->spu_digest_size(ctx->digestsize, ctx->auth.alg, in handle_ahash_req() 780 hash_parms.digestsize = digestsize; in handle_ahash_req() 1280 unsigned int digestsize = ctx->digestsize; in handle_aead_req() local 1314 hash_parms.digestsize = digestsize; in handle_aead_req() 1408 digestsize); in handle_aead_req() 1423 digestsize); in handle_aead_req() 2410 ctx->digestsize = digestsize; in ahash_hmac_setkey() 2529 (ctx->digestsize != 8) && (ctx->digestsize != 12) && in aead_need_fallback() 2809 ctx->digestsize = 0; in aead_authenc_setkey() [all …]
|
A D | spu.c | 557 u32 digestsize = alg_digest_size; in spum_digest_size() local 564 digestsize = SHA256_DIGEST_SIZE; in spum_digest_size() 566 digestsize = SHA512_DIGEST_SIZE; in spum_digest_size() 568 return digestsize; in spum_digest_size() 630 cipher_len -= hash_parms->digestsize; in spum_create_request() 633 auth_len -= hash_parms->digestsize; in spum_create_request() 725 if (hash_parms->digestsize == 64) in spum_create_request() 729 (hash_parms->digestsize / 4) << ICV_SIZE_SHIFT; in spum_create_request() 768 data_size -= hash_parms->digestsize; in spum_create_request() 1141 void spum_ccm_update_iv(unsigned int digestsize, in spum_ccm_update_iv() argument [all …]
|
/linux-6.3-rc2/drivers/crypto/ccree/ |
A D | cc_hash.c | 118 unsigned int digestsize) in cc_map_result() argument 125 digestsize); in cc_map_result() 411 digestsize, NS_BIT); in cc_fin_hmac() 733 int digestsize = 0; in cc_hash_setkey() local 803 digestsize, NS_BIT, 0); in cc_hash_setkey() 815 digestsize), in cc_hash_setkey() 1322 digestsize, NS_BIT, 1); in cc_mac_final() 1403 digestsize, NS_BIT, 1); in cc_mac_finup() 1734 .digestsize = MD5_DIGEST_SIZE, 1784 .digestsize = AES_BLOCK_SIZE, [all …]
|
/linux-6.3-rc2/drivers/crypto/allwinner/sun8i-ce/ |
A D | sun8i-ce-hash.c | 344 int digestsize; in sun8i_ce_hash_run() local 352 digestsize = algt->alg.hash.halg.digestsize; in sun8i_ce_hash_run() 353 if (digestsize == SHA224_DIGEST_SIZE) in sun8i_ce_hash_run() 354 digestsize = SHA256_DIGEST_SIZE; in sun8i_ce_hash_run() 355 if (digestsize == SHA384_DIGEST_SIZE) in sun8i_ce_hash_run() 356 digestsize = SHA512_DIGEST_SIZE; in sun8i_ce_hash_run() 366 result = kzalloc(digestsize, GFP_KERNEL | GFP_DMA); in sun8i_ce_hash_run() 410 addr_res = dma_map_single(ce->dev, result, digestsize, DMA_FROM_DEVICE); in sun8i_ce_hash_run() 412 cet->t_dst[0].len = cpu_to_le32(digestsize / 4); in sun8i_ce_hash_run() 461 dma_unmap_single(ce->dev, addr_res, digestsize, DMA_FROM_DEVICE); in sun8i_ce_hash_run() [all …]
|
/linux-6.3-rc2/arch/arm64/crypto/ |
A D | sha3-ce-glue.c | 110 .digestsize = SHA3_224_DIGEST_SIZE, 121 .digestsize = SHA3_256_DIGEST_SIZE, 132 .digestsize = SHA3_384_DIGEST_SIZE, 143 .digestsize = SHA3_512_DIGEST_SIZE,
|
A D | sha256-glue.c | 68 .digestsize = SHA256_DIGEST_SIZE, 80 .digestsize = SHA224_DIGEST_SIZE, 148 .digestsize = SHA256_DIGEST_SIZE, 160 .digestsize = SHA224_DIGEST_SIZE,
|
A D | sha512-glue.c | 56 .digestsize = SHA512_DIGEST_SIZE, 68 .digestsize = SHA384_DIGEST_SIZE,
|
A D | sha512-ce-glue.c | 90 .digestsize = SHA384_DIGEST_SIZE, 102 .digestsize = SHA512_DIGEST_SIZE,
|
/linux-6.3-rc2/drivers/crypto/keembay/ |
A D | keembay-ocs-hcu-core.c | 773 switch (digestsize) { in kmb_ocs_hcu_setkey() 813 ctx->key_len = digestsize; in kmb_ocs_hcu_setkey() 897 .digestsize = SHA224_DIGEST_SIZE, 922 .digestsize = SHA224_DIGEST_SIZE, 948 .digestsize = SHA256_DIGEST_SIZE, 973 .digestsize = SHA256_DIGEST_SIZE, 998 .digestsize = SM3_DIGEST_SIZE, 1023 .digestsize = SM3_DIGEST_SIZE, 1048 .digestsize = SHA384_DIGEST_SIZE, 1073 .digestsize = SHA384_DIGEST_SIZE, [all …]
|
/linux-6.3-rc2/arch/arm/crypto/ |
A D | sha256_neon_glue.c | 67 .digestsize = SHA256_DIGEST_SIZE, 81 .digestsize = SHA224_DIGEST_SIZE,
|
A D | sha512-neon-glue.c | 71 .digestsize = SHA384_DIGEST_SIZE, 86 .digestsize = SHA512_DIGEST_SIZE,
|
A D | sha2-ce-glue.c | 74 .digestsize = SHA224_DIGEST_SIZE, 88 .digestsize = SHA256_DIGEST_SIZE,
|
A D | sha256_glue.c | 58 .digestsize = SHA256_DIGEST_SIZE, 72 .digestsize = SHA224_DIGEST_SIZE,
|
A D | sha512-glue.c | 58 .digestsize = SHA384_DIGEST_SIZE, 72 .digestsize = SHA512_DIGEST_SIZE,
|
/linux-6.3-rc2/crypto/ |
A D | sha256_generic.c | 62 .digestsize = SHA256_DIGEST_SIZE, 76 .digestsize = SHA224_DIGEST_SIZE,
|
A D | sha3_generic.c | 241 .digestsize = SHA3_224_DIGEST_SIZE, 251 .digestsize = SHA3_256_DIGEST_SIZE, 261 .digestsize = SHA3_384_DIGEST_SIZE, 271 .digestsize = SHA3_512_DIGEST_SIZE,
|
/linux-6.3-rc2/drivers/crypto/aspeed/ |
A D | aspeed-hace-hash.c | 929 .digestsize = SHA1_DIGEST_SIZE, 958 .digestsize = SHA256_DIGEST_SIZE, 987 .digestsize = SHA224_DIGEST_SIZE, 1018 .digestsize = SHA1_DIGEST_SIZE, 1050 .digestsize = SHA224_DIGEST_SIZE, 1082 .digestsize = SHA256_DIGEST_SIZE, 1115 .digestsize = SHA384_DIGEST_SIZE, 1144 .digestsize = SHA512_DIGEST_SIZE, 1173 .digestsize = SHA224_DIGEST_SIZE, 1202 .digestsize = SHA256_DIGEST_SIZE, [all …]
|